NTUNENE GIRLS SECONDARY SCHOOL’S KCSE RESULTS

Individual candidates can check their KCSE results by sending an SMS with their full index number (11digits) followed by the word KCSE. The SMS can be sent from any subscriber’s line (Safaricom, Airtel or any other) to 20076. For example, send the SMS in the format 23467847002KCSE to 20076. There should be no space left between the index number and the word KCSE.

One can also download the whole school’s KCSE results by Visiting the Official KNEC exams portal; https://www.knec-portal.ac.ke/.  This one requires the school’s log in credentials.

Finally, candidates can visit the school for their results. This is usually a day after the results have been released. It is important that you check your result slip to ensure there are no errors on it. Be keen to see that details such as your name, index number and sex are accurate. In case of any discrepancy, please notify your principal or KNEC immediately for correction.

Kapsabet High school in Nandi County produced a stellar performance in the 2019 Kenya Certificate of Secondary Education (KCSE) examination. The school posted a mean score of 10.1 (B+ plus). The school also produced the top student in the country; Buluma Tony Wabuko who scored an A plain; with a performance index of 87.159.

Nandi County ranking of schools in KCSE 2019 examination:
  • Kapsabet High school: 10.1 (B+ plus)
  • Kapsabet Girls High 7.9 (B- minus)
  • Meteitei Secondary School 7.12 (C+ plus)
  • Kapnyeberai 7.1 (C+ plus)
  • Samoei Secondary School 7.1 (C+ plus)
  • Chepterit Girls 7.012 (C+ plus)
  • Kebulonik High 7.01 (C+ plus)
  • Segero Baraton 6.88 (C+ plus)
  • Kemeloi Secondary School 6.4 (C plain)
  • Lelwak Secondary School 6.2 (C plain)
  • Lelmokwo High 6.0 (C plain)
  • St.Mathew’s Girls 5.7 (C plain)
  • Aldai Girls High 5.5 (C plain)
  • Holy Rosary Girls 5.42 (C- minus)
  • Chebisaas Girls 5.4 (C- minus)
  • Laboret High School 5.3 (C- minus)
  • Itigo Girls High 5.2 (C- minus)
  • Kipsigak High 4.7 (C- minus)
  • Tulwo Girl’s High 4.6 (C- minus)

KAIMOSI GIRLS HIGH SCHOOL’S KCSE 2019 RESULTS ANALYSIS
​A0, A-3, B+19, B26, B-63, C+83, C89, C-82, D+24, D6, D-0, E0
Mean Score – 6.6005
Number of candidates – 395
University Qualifiers – 194
% of University Qualifiers – 49.11%

Students joining university are selected by the Kenya Universities and Colleges Central Placement Service, KCCPS. The students are selected after doing their Kenya Certificate of Secondary Education, KCSE, examination and getting the minimum University entry requirement. The KCSE students must first apply to KUCCPS to be selected to preferred programmes. The students can apply at school level or apply individually during the first and second revision windows.

Once the applications are closed, KUCCPS then places the KCSE students in preferred courses depending on the student’s score, number of available vacancies against applicants among other selection criteria. In not satisfied with the University that you have been selected to join then you can apply for Inter-Institution Transfer.

The placement body then announces the selection results and students can access the admission lists and download their admission letters.

THE KABARAK UNIVERSITY ADMISSION LETTER

The University admission letter is an important document that enables a prospective student to prepare adequately before joining the institution. Contents of the University admission letter are:

  • Your Admission Number
  • Your Name
  • Your Postal Address and other contact details
  • The Course you have been selected to pursue.
  • Reporting dates
  • What to carry during admission; Original and Copies of your academic certificates, national identity card/ passport, NHIF Card, Coloured Passports and Duly filled registration forms accessible at the university’s website.
  • Fees payable and payment details
Other documents that can be downloaded alongside the University admission letter are:
  • Acceptance Form
  • Student’s Regulations Declaration
  • Accommodation Declaration
  • Medical Form
  • Emergency operation consent
  • Student Data sheet
  • Application for Hostel Form
  • Student Personal Details Form
  • University Rules and regulations

These documents cab be returned to the University before or during admissions; depending on the instructions from the university.

BUTULA BOYS HIGH SCHOOL’S BRIEF HISTORY

The school was established in 1964 with a population of 45 students who started their studies at St. pauls high school, amukura in form 1b (b for butula).

Later in 1965, the class was relocated to the current Butula Boys high school at form two with the by then deputy principal being promoted to be the first principal of Butula High school. Currently, the school has a total number of 38 teaching staffs.

Butula Boys High School is among the schools that were elevated to National School Status and is situated in Sikarira Sub-location, Elukhari location, Butula division, Busia District, Busia County. It is along Ejinja-Port Victoria road within the Mumias Sugar Belt zone.

The class was relocated to the present Butula Boys High School in 1965 at Form 2 with the first principal being Mr. Paul Joseph who was their Deputy Principal.

Kenya’s Television Company, TV47, is set to offer free advertising on its TV station for Businesses so as to safeguard the public and mitigate the spread of the deadly Coronavirus Disease (COVID19).

“We at TV47 are in support of measures taken by the Government of Kenya to safeguard the public and keep livelihoods going.
In this regard, we wish to appreciate the business entities that are resilient and putting on the Kenyan spirit to sustain their businesses. We wish to support your business and the measures are taken to be at the forefront of championing COVID-19 awareness by giving you FREE advertising in our 24-hour, nation-wide TV station,” reads a presser from the Company.

“You can advertise your business and enumerate measures your company is taking to mitigate the spread of the virus. This initiative is geared towards providing a platform for continuous interaction with your clients and visibility of your business,” adds the memo.

This comes even as Kenyans continue to plead with other key service providers to cut charges so as to ease the burden cost. With the current curfew, most citizens (more so those working in twilight and wee hours) are finding it hard to satisfy their needs.

Giant Telecommunications Company, Safaricom responded by scrapping fees charged on sending amounts below Sh1,000 but this may not be sufficient as Kenyans want a review of call, SMS and internet costs.

Other utility companies that would consider revising charges include: The Kenya Power and Lighting Company (KPLC), Airtel and Pay TV service providers (like DSTV, Zuku, Star Times, GoTV and others).

The scrapping of advertising cost by TV47 will be a welcome move for most companies struggling with the effects of the current COVID19 Pandemic; with job and pay cuts for employees looming. Interested companies or individuals can contact TV47 via Email at ads@tv47.co.ke or phone: 0748 205 604.

KAHUHIA GIRLS HIGH SCHOOL’S BRIEF HISTORY

Kahuhia Girls is one of Kenya’s oldest schools. It was founded by the Church Missionary Society in 1902. For a long time, it was ran as a college before it was changed into a girls’ secondary school in 1959.

Kahuhia Girls’ High School opened in 1957 with 30 students and a couple of teachers seconded from the Intermediate School (then popularly known as (Mambeere by the entire Kikuyu community. The school started using the learning and administrative facilities of the mabeere including the boarding space. The school was an initiative by the local community and missionaries.

The school performance was encouraging from the start and continued to send a substantial number of its students to “A” level schools, colleges and the university. The school has expanded over the years from a single stream school to a four stream school lately. The ‘A’ level classes performed well in EZZCE and later KACE until they were phased out in 1989 following the introduction of the 8-4-4 system of education.

Over the last fifty (50) years it has made a significant contribution to educational development in the immediate community, the Greater Central Kenya Community and the country at large. A large number of its alumni have played and continue to play vital roles in various sectors of the economy

Kahuhia Girls High school’s top three students –  Rosemary Kahuthu, Mercy Kuria and Emily Kariuki –  tied after scoring straight As of 82 points. They were among the top five girls nationally in the 2019 KCSE examination. The school posted a mean score of 8.535 points, compared to a score of 7.947 it posted in 2018. A total of 240 candidates out of the 268 who wrote the exams scored C+ and above, guaranteeing them entry into universities.

The school had 25 candidates scoring A-, 56 scored B+, 57 (B), 50 (B-) and 47 (C+). Only 29 candidates scored grades below C+.

Girls’ Basketball holders Sironga Girls relinquished the trophy to newbies Mokomoni mixed as  the 2020 Nyamira County Secondary Schools’ Championship came to a close on Friday afternoon. The four day Championship that was held at Nyansiongo High School also saw the hosts clinch the Boys’ Basketball title and book a ticket to the Nyanza Region Games.

Sironga playing at their fifth final in a row got the going tough against Mokomoni who were appearing at the County Championship for the second time. But, it is Sironga Girls who were off the blocks, first, leading 9-7 in the first Quarter. But the new champs responded well in the second quarter to take a 9-4 lead; and held off to win the game by a 29-26 scoreline.

At the Semi finals played on Friday Morning, Sironga had eliminated former champs Ekenyoro Technical as Mokomoni shed off opposition from Manga Girls Model to reach the finals stage.


FOR A COMPLETE GUIDE TO ALL SCHOOLS IN KENYA CLICK ON THE LINK BELOW;

Here are links to the most important news portals:


The boys’ final was hotly contested with the hosts holding on to dethrone former champs Nyambaria boys by a 64-40 scoreline. “Am happy with the way my boys have approached each match this year. This win is a morale booster and I know the boys are well psyched for the upcoming Regional games,” said Nyansiongo Boys’ tactician Edward Abuga; after seeing his boys lift the title.

The Nyanza Region Term one games that were to be held at Rapogi Boys in Migori County (next week) have since been postponed due to the outbreak of the Corona Virus (Covid-19) disease in the Country. This is after the reporting of the first ever case of Corona virus in Kenya that was confirmed on Friday. The term one games feature swimming, hockey, basketball, Handball, athletics, Rugby 7’s and 15’s.

LAKE NAIVASHA GIRLS SECONDARY SCHOOL’S BRIEF HISTORY

Lake Naivasha Girls Secondary School is a relatively young institution. It is a public girls county boarding school. It was formally started and duly registered in 2010.I was posted here as the first principal the same year. This was after the former co-educational school Naivasha Mixed Secondary School was separated to create two independent single sex institutions. This was done to give the students a more conducive learning environment and especially to the girls who had been under-performing academically through the years. The girls had all along been considered academic dwarfs by the boys. They in turn  were demoralized and intimidated by the boys who were the dominant players at a ratio of 3:1(boys: girls).I remember, for example when the 2010 form four girls went for a biology practical lesson on their own they were so excited. They told me that for the first time in four years they had had a chance to have hands on experience in a practical lesson. They were no longer spectators as had been the case previously. The separation has given the girls a chance to be active learners.

The creation of Lake Naivasha Girls Secondary School has been a success and there has been a steady improvement both in academics and in discipline. Our KCSE results are a clear pointer of academic improvement. In  the last KCSE exam that the girls sat for in the former Naivasha Mixed Secondary School in 2009, the girls had a mean score of 4.2 points, a D+ mean grade, with only one girl having scored a C+ mean grade. In the same year the boys registered 5.62 mean points, C mean grade with the best boy scoring a B+ mean grade. In the following year  2010, in the first KCSE exam after separation, the girls improved to 4.84 mean points, C- mean grade and in 2011 the score improved to 5.65 mean points, C mean grade. We are committed to working for continuous improvement in the spirit of our ‘motto: mbele tusonge tung’ae.’

The separation of the two schools has not been without challenges, however the wider good of the students was the higher calling and it prevailed. Lake Naivasha Girls Secondary School needs to expand its enrollment capacity in order to play its role towards the achievement of the Millennium Development Goals as envisioned in our county’s blueprint of vision 2030.As a school we are working and living out our vision ‘to be an acclaimed center of excellence in the provision of quality secondary school education to the girl child.’
